dispcalGUI: update to 3.9.8, change upstream.
dispcalGUI is not maintained by its original authors anymore.

The significant advantage of the fork is python 3 support which excludes python 2 from dependencies (related to #38229).

diff --git a/srcpkgs/dispcalGUI/patches/fix-setuptools.patch b/srcpkgs/dispcalGUI/patches/fix-setuptools.patch
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..47ef0ea2f6c9
--- /dev/null
+++ b/srcpkgs/dispcalGUI/patches/fix-setuptools.patch
@@ -0,0 +1,95 @@
+setuptools for some reason is used as a variable and a module.
+
+Initially this leads to "setuptools.findall" not being recognized as
+a command related to the module at all.
+
+Any use of module name in conditional statements also leads to error,
+hence simple solution: rename the variable.
+
